Publisher's Synopsis

If Jesus Were Mayor challenges readers to grasp an enlarged biblical understanding of the church's pivotal importance. "The church," writes Bob Moffitt, "is far more important for the transformation of a society than the president of the nation. The principal and most strategic institution God appointed to carry out His big agenda is the church. We serve the head of the church." Moffitt explores how to make God's broad agenda the vision, practice, and "DNA" of each local church. He encourages readers to catch a vision of Jesus' agenda for their community; to perceive the church's role in cultural transformation through the lenses of Scripture, history, and current examples; and demonstrates how local churches can be equipped and mobilized.
